
Zettelkasten MCP
par entanglr
Gestion des connaissances assistée par IA implémentant la méthodologie Zettelkasten pour des notes atomiques et liées.
Ce qu'il fait
Connecte votre assistant IA à une base de connaissances personnelle Zettelkasten. Il permet la création de notes atomiques — des unités de connaissance discrètes — liées bidirectionnellement pour former un graphe de connaissances riche et émergent. Il utilise une architecture de stockage double : des fichiers Markdown comme source de vérité pour la lisibilité humaine et une base de données SQLite pour un parcours IA haute performance.
Outils
zk_create_note: Crée une nouvelle note atomique avec un titre et des tags.zk_get_note: Récupère une note spécifique par ID ou titre.zk_update_note: Modifie le contenu ou les métadonnées d'une note.zk_create_link: Établit des liens sémantiques (ex: étend, affine, contredit) entre les notes.zk_search_notes: Recherche plein texte dans le contenu, les tags et les liens.zk_find_similar_notes: Identifie des concepts connexes au sein du graphe.zk_rebuild_index: Synchronise l'index SQLite avec les fichiers Markdown mis à jour.
Installation
Ajoutez ceci à votre claude_desktop_config.json :
{
"mcpServers": {
"zettelkasten": {
"command": "/absolute/path/to/zettelkasten-mcp/.venv/bin/python",
"args": ["-m", "zettelkasten_mcp.main"],
"env": {
"ZETTELKASTEN_NOTES_DIR": "/absolute/path/to/zettelkasten-mcp/data/notes",
"ZETTELKASTEN_DATABASE_PATH": "/absolute/path/to/zettelkasten-mcp/data/db/zettelkasten.db"
}
}
}
}
Hôtes supportés
- Claude Desktop
Installation rapide
python -m zettelkasten_mcp.mainInformations
- Tarification
- free
- Publié






